GERMAN REVENGE.
AGAINST THE BELGIANS
(Received tlii s morning 1.5 o'clock.) OSTEND, Sept. 1.
An eye-witness states, that natives of Vise, who escaped shooting, are now forced to build the road connecting Vise with Aix-la-Chapele. The Germans are still burning whole streetg in Liege with the slightest provocation, and the Germans recently shot the terrified inhabitants of three burning streets, killing fifteen. In one case a boy .of seven was shot because he pointed a toy gun at the German soldiers. Incidents frequently arise of drunken Germans firing rifles, and accusing the inhabitants. Then the "burning and murdering commences.
